Card Counting Mythologies
Before we begin lets resolve two familiar myths about card counting:
1. Card counters do not commit to memory every card they have noticed dealt out of a deck or shoe, and counting cards does NOT need to be complicated.
In fact, simple systems can be astonishingly effective. It is the rationale the system is founded on, NOT its encumbrance that makes an approach successful.
2. Counting cards also doesn’t permit a player to discern with certainty what card will be dealt out the shoe next.
Counting cards is but a chance theory NOT a visionary theory.
While it puts the expectations in your favour longer term, short-term not winning times occur for most people, so be prepared!
1. Why card counting functions
Gamblers who play proper chemin de fer scheme with a card counting system can better the gambling dens advantage.
The reason for this is easy. Small value cards advance the dealer in blackjack, and big cards help the gambler.
Low cards help the casino because they help her in making succeeding totals on their hands when the casino is stiff, (has a 12, 13, 14, 15, or 16 total on her initial 2 cards).
2. Card Counting Your Edge on the Dealer
In gambling den chemin de fer, you will be able to stay on your stiffs if you want to, but the casino are not able to. She has little decision to make but you do, and here is your benefit.
Codes of the game demand that they hit her stiffs no matter how rich the shoe is in large cards that will bust them.
3. Card Counting accelerating The chances Of Hitting 21
The big value cards favour the gambler not only because they may bust the casino when he takes a card on his stiffs, but because the 10 value cards and Aces create blackjacks.
Though blackjacks are of course, evenly divided between the croupier and the gambler, the significant fact is that the gambler is paid more (3:2) when he gets a blackjack.
4. You Don’t Need To Add Up All the Cards
In card counting, you do not need to add up the numbers of each of the specific card values in order to know at what point you have an advantage over the casino.
You only need to have knowledge of at what point the shoe is loaded or poor in large cards i.e the cards are beneficial to the player.
5. Card Counting – You Have To Take Action On Your Advantage!
Card counting by itself can show when you have an benefit, but to maximize your winnings you need to change your bet amount up when you have an edge and lower when you don’t.
For card counting, to be effective you need to ACT and draw on on the opportunities that are favorable to you.
